Europa '51

I've only seen a few movies that accurately portray the anguish of losing a child.  This is one of them  (In America & The Sweet Hereafter being the others).  But despite the heaviness of themes, Rossellini somehow manages to tell a story that isn't overall depressing.  In fact, this is a film that makes you think - about many aspects of society and life values.  Highest recommendation.
